Formal Ways to Describe Appointment Scheduling

If you are applying for a professional job in a formal setting, it is important to use appropriate language to convey your appointment scheduling abilities. Here are some effective ways to express this skill:

“Proficient in managing and coordinating appointments”

By using the word “proficient,” you indicate that not only do you have experience in appointment scheduling, but you are also highly skilled in this area. This will grab the attention of potential employers and demonstrate that you can handle complex scheduling tasks.

“Adept at organizing and maintaining appointment calendars”

This phrase shows that you possess the necessary organizational skills to keep track of appointments and ensure that everyone involved is well-informed and prepared for each meeting.

“Experienced in scheduling and coordinating appointments for a diverse range of stakeholders”

Highlighting your experience in working with various stakeholders emphasizes your ability to navigate different schedules and prioritize appointments based on importance, ultimately facilitating seamless communication and collaboration.

Informal Ways to Describe Appointment Scheduling

For less formal settings or industries that embrace a more relaxed work environment, you can adopt a slightly different approach when mentioning your appointment scheduling skills:

“Skilled in managing busy schedules and ensuring smooth appointment operations”

This statement emphasizes your ability to handle multiple appointments efficiently and maintain a productive workflow, exhibiting your skill set without sounding overly formal.

“Proficient in juggling appointments and maintaining a well-organized calendar”

By using the phrase “juggling appointments,” you convey a sense of flexibility and adaptability, which are valuable qualities in managing dynamic schedules.

“Experienced in coordinating appointments and facilitating effective time management”

Highlighting your expertise in effective time management demonstrates that you can prioritize appointments and allocate sufficient time for each one, ensuring that all parties involved have their schedules optimized.

Tips for Mentioning Appointment Scheduling on Your Resume:

  • Be specific: When discussing your appointment scheduling skills, mention any relevant software or tools you are proficient in using, such as calendar applications or scheduling software.
  • Quantify your experience: If possible, include numbers and statistics to demonstrate the scale and impact of your appointment scheduling responsibilities. For example, mention the number of appointments you managed daily, weekly, or monthly.
  • Show results: Explain how your appointment scheduling skills have positively affected the organization or company you previously worked for. Highlight instances in which your efficient scheduling led to increased productivity or improved customer satisfaction.
  • Highlight attention to detail: Emphasize your ability to meticulously organize appointments, ensuring that no scheduling conflicts arise and everyone involved is adequately prepared.

Examples of Describing Your Appointment Scheduling Skills:

Here are some examples of how you can mention your appointment scheduling abilities on your resume:

“Managed and coordinated up to 50 appointments per week for a team of executives using Microsoft Outlook, resulting in streamlined communication and enhanced productivity.”

In this example, you highlight the number of appointments you handled, the tool you utilized, and the positive outcome it had on communication and productivity.

“Maintained an organized schedule for a medical practice, ensuring prompt patient appointments and minimizing wait times, resulting in increased patient satisfaction ratings.”

This example showcases the specific context of appointment scheduling within a medical practice and emphasizes the positive impact on patient satisfaction.

“Coordinated a high-volume appointment schedule for a sales team, utilizing Google Calendar for easy collaboration, resulting in a 20% increase in client meetings and revenue.”

In this instance, you emphasize your ability to handle a high volume of appointments, the specific tool you used, and the measurable impact it had on business outcomes.
